MARK CAVENDISH WINS STAGE 2

On the second day of the 56th Presidential Cycling Tour of Turkey, Briton Mark Cavendish from Belgium's Deceuninck-Quick-Step team got the first place on the Konya-Konya stage.

 

 

Cavendish won the 144.9-kilometer stage, which started in Mevlana Square with the participation of 170 athletes from 25 teams, with a time of 3 hours 17 minutes 30 seconds.

 

 

The peloton finished in Konya, with Jasper Philipsen of Alpecin-Fenix team sprinting to second and André Greipel of Israel Start-Up Nation team securing third.

 

 

Mark Cavendish of Belgium's Deceuninck-Quick-Step team took the stage victory and the overall lead.

 

 

Cavendish, the winner of the day, qualified for the turquoise swimsuit as he ranked first in the general classification (GC).

 

 

In the general classification (GC), Dutch Arvid De Kleijn from Rally Cycling team of the USA ranks second and Belgian Jasper Philipsen from Belgium's Alpecin-Fenix takes the third place.
